Blue Yonder builds cloud-based supply chain software for retailers, manufacturers, and logistics providers, covering demand forecasting and replenishment, price optimization, order management, and warehouse and transportation management. Headquartered in Scottsdale, Arizona, it delivers its enterprise SaaS platform on Microsoft Azure and supports large, global operations. The company traces its roots to JDA Software, which rebranded as Blue Yonder, and serves customers across retail, manufacturing, and logistics markets.
